> >> Abstract:
> >>     In a particular network environment where MPLS-SPRING-enabled
> routers
> >>     are partially deployed, it needs to transport MPLS traffic through an
> >>     IP-based tunnel between two MPLS-SPRING-enabled routers so as to
> >>     traverse non-MPLS routers.  The ingress of the IP-based tunnel must
> >>     know which encapsulation type is supported by the egress of that IP-
> >>     based tunnel.This document describes how to advertise the
> >>     encapsulation capability of MPLS-SPRING-enabled routers using OSPF.
> >>     Note that this encapsulation capablity advertisment may be applicalbe
> >>     to other use cases as well.
